All Maruti Suzuki Arena Cars Now Standard With 6 Airbags

All cars are now equipped with 6 airbags as standard. The automaker made this announcement today through an official press statement. The Indo-Japanese automaker operates two retail chains in India: Arena and Nexa. Maruti uses its Arena network to sell budget models such as the Brezza, WagonR, Alto K10, Celerio, and Eeco. Meanwhile, the Nexa chain retails premium models such as the Grand Vitara, XL6, Baleno, Jimny, and Invicto.

The step taken by to introduce six airbags as a standard feature in their Arena cars is proactive. The law mandates that all vehicles manufactured in India should be equipped with dual airbags. A proposal for mandating 6 airbags was floated by the government. But after industry inputs, the Ministry of Road Transport and Highways rolled it back. Since then, several cars in India have been introduced with 6 airbags as standard.

Maruti Suzuki Arena Cars Come With Several Safety Tech

Besides 6 airbags, Maruti Suzuki Arena models come with several other . These include ABS with EBD, Electronic Stability Control (ESC), and Hill-Hold Assist.
